Instruction leaflet(s) in English, French, Spanish and Arabic. Web1 nov. 2008 · The Swiss iodized salt program today is a flexible, smooth-running program that involves a minimum of administration. Nearly 94% of household salt and 50–70% of industrial food salt is iodized at 20 mg/kg. Salt producers and retailers must offer both iodized and noniodized salt, as compulsory use would be perceived as unconstitutional.

Webiodized salt, table salt with small amounts of iodine added, usually as potassium iodide, to ensure against dietary deficiency of iodine. Where iodized salt is used, particularly in Switzerland and the United States, endemic goitre has disappeared.
WebPeople who do not use iodized salt. Adding iodine to salt is the most widely used strategy to control iodine deficiency. Currently, about 88% of households worldwide use iodized salt.
